Machinery Diagnostics Field Engineer
Baker Hughes Bently Nevada offers a plant-wide, holistic suite of machine condition monitoring and protection hardware, software and services that help achieve the highest level of asset reliability possible. Our solutions for pre-commissioning, commissioning, and maintenance shutdowns include specialized services for Oil & Gas, power generation and other process industries.
Partner with the best
As a Machinery Diagnostics Field Engineer, you will provide customers with complete service solutions to address their critical rotating machinery assets, protection, and monitoring system. This includes evaluating machinery condition based on rotor dynamic analysis; installing, troubleshooting, and maintaining protection system hardware; installing, troubleshooting, and maintaining monitoring system hardware and software.
